parage aegeria tircis
The appearance of these butterflies change from North to South(Britain). The ones in the North are dark brown with white spots whereas the ones in the south are brown with orange spots! As this is a northern specimen you can see the 'eye spots' are white on a dark brown background.
seen in local ancient woodlands.
In England this butterfly is found south of a line between Westmorland in the west and South-east Yorkshire in the east. I am just on the cusp of South Yorkshire.
